Transaction e5869ab65f3566b1ebc32d322d97ae7af31a33f940d8447adecdd543e9241707

1 Input
2 Outputs
  • e5869ab65f3566b1ebc32d322d97ae7af31a33f940d8447adecdd543e9241707:0
  • value  1018800
    address  34QZRhjK9KDiVuHakUAu7kSqD89XUeamN3
  • e5869ab65f3566b1ebc32d322d97ae7af31a33f940d8447adecdd543e9241707:1
  • value  5756754
    address  14PykMj5UrHo4iX6Tt6QTHse5rZqXtYMXg